Window replacement rebates for Washington residents
Rebates available
- Windows - $4.00 per sq. ft. – available for window U-Factor .29 or lower
- Storm windows - $3.00 per sq. ft. – Storm windows (interior/exterior) must be new, the same size as existing window, not in direct contact with existing window, and exterior windows, low e-coating must be facing the interior of the home. Glazing material emissivity must be less than 0.22 with a solar transmittance greater than 0.55.

Rebate requirements:
- Existing homes only.
- For single family up to fourplex, annual usage must be over 8,000 kilowatt-hours of electric or 340 therms of natural gas heat.
- Multifamily or small home: there is no minimum usage required but must use Avista natural gas or electric as primary source of heating residence.
- Request for rebates must be submitted within 90 days of completion of energy efficiency measure.
- The rebates are available for primary residence.
- Rebates are not available for seasonal or recreational homes or condos.
- Avista reserves the right to verify installation of the energy efficiency measure(s) prior to payment and will coordinate inspection as applicable.
- Avista, and its agents, may upon reasonable notice, request access to customer’s premises after payment, for evaluation and measurement purposes.
- Rebates will not exceed 100% of the actual measure cost.
- Licensed contractor must provide new window documentation to include an itemized invoice with the following: total window square footage, u-factor, ratings and cost.
Equipment requirements:
- Only windows qualify.
- All improvements must be contractor installed to be eligible for rebate consideration. Use our online referral tool to find the right contractor for you. We recommend that you obtain several bids for comparison.
- Windows are defined by glass and frame.
